Kysymys:
Kuinka elektroniset laitteet seuraavat aikaa ilman virtaa?
Loogai
2015-10-02 13:42:23 UTC
view on stackexchange narkive permalink

Siellä on kannettavia tietokoneita, tietokoneita, mikrokontrollereita ja monia muita asioita, jotka voidaan kytkeä ja liittää ilman akkua. Mutta miten järjestelmän kello silti seuraa aikaa ilman mitään virtaa siihen?

-1 ajattelemiseksi, että laite voi toimia ilman virtalähdettä.Sinun olisi pitänyt kysyä, mikä on virtalähde.
@QuoraFeans En näe mitään oletusta siitä, että laite voi toimia ilman virtalähdettä.Ymmärrän kysymyksen, joka kysyy "kun liitän sen takaisin sen jälkeen, kun se on ollut irti verkkovirrasta jonkin aikaa, sillä on oikea aika. Miten se tehdään?".
Viisi vastused:
David
2015-10-02 13:49:14 UTC
view on stackexchange narkive permalink

He käyttävät pientä varaparistoa, josta voit lukea Wikipediassa:

Nykyaikaisissa henkilökohtaisten tietokoneiden emolevyissä on varaparisto reaaliaikakellon ajamiseksi. ja säilytä kokoonpanomuisti järjestelmän ollessa sammutettuna.

Tietokoneissa tätä kutsutaan yleensä "BIOS-akuksi" ja se on yleensä litiumkenno, kuten CR2032. Alla olevassa kuvassa se on ympyröity punaisella:

BIOS backup battery

Tämä pätee kannettaviin laitteisiin, joilla on oma akku, esimerkiksi kannettava tietokone. Voit todistaa tämän poistamalla sisäinen akku ja katsomalla, onko sillä aikaa.

Joten vastauksena kysymykseesi he eivät todellakaan pidä aikaa ilman virtaa, heillä on akku sitä varten.

Ja kun akku tyhjenee, voi tapahtua hyvin outoja asioita.Sain "rikkoutuneen tietokoneen" tuntemastani henkilöltä sen jälkeen, kun he ostivat uuden, koska he olivat kyllästyneet yrittämään saada sen toimimaan ... Se maksoi minulle 2 dollaria uudesta akusta, ja se toimi hyvin vuosia.He eivät koskaan tienneet, että tietokoneella on akkua.
Se ei aina ole akku.Digitaalikamerassani on kondensaattori, joka voi pitää kellon käynnissä viikon tai kaksi, enemmän kuin tarpeeksi aikaa paristojen vaihtamiseen.
@JPhi1618 Ihmiset eivät vain ole tyytyväisiä tietokoneiden avaamiseen.On hämmästyttävää, kuinka monta "hidasta" tai "rikki" tietokonetta voidaan korjata yksinkertaisesti puhaltamalla pöly pois CPU-tuulettimelta.
Toiseksi vähän kannettavista tietokoneista.Minulla on täällä vanha, se toimii, mutta CMOS-akku on tyhjä - se ei enää vie aikaa.Se on 2 dollarin korjaus - ** jos löysin tyhmän akun **.Jopa korjauskäsikirjassa ei mainita, missä se piiloutuu.
Monet emolevyt kieltäytyvät vain antamasta BIOS-asetuksia, jos akku on tyhjä, mutta antaisivat muuten tietokoneen käynnistämisen.
Dmitry Grigoryev
2015-10-02 17:47:15 UTC
view on stackexchange narkive permalink

Nykyaikaiset laitteet käyttävät usein ultrakondensaattoreita pitääkseen reaaliaikaisen kellon virrassa, kun järjestelmä on pois päältä:

enter image description here

Tämä on tyypillinen ratkaisu useimmille matkapuhelimille, jotka ovat lähes jatkuvasti päällä ja tarvitsevat varavirtaa vain, kun käyttäjä poistaa akun.

Onko iOS- ja Android-älypuhelimissa jotain tällaista?
@tjt263 miksi ohjelmisto-käyttöjärjestelmällä olisi merkitystä?
@tjt263 Todennäköisesti kyllä.Huomaa Davidin vastauksen ja yllä olevan ultrakapin akun koon ero?Sanoisin, että molemmat ovat melko tyypillisiä.Pienempien paristojen käyttöikä on lyhyempi, kun taas pienempien ultrakapselien kesto on yhtä pitkä, vain virrankulutuksen aika lyhenee.
Miksi matkapuhelimen pitäisi pitää RTC-virtansa?Se voi napata verkon ajan virran kytkemisen yhteydessä.
@RozzA: En todellakaan tiedä mistä puhut.Luulen, että teet muutaman väärän oletuksen yksinkertaisesta kyselystäni.
@MSalters Joten jos matkustat jonnekin ilman verkon peittoaluetta, saat hälytyksen aamulla ja älä missaa bussiasi menemällä pois kammottavasta paikasta.
@DmitryGrigoryev: Tarvitset siihen joka tapauksessa oikean akun, ultrakorkki ei toimi.Ultrakappi on yleensä vain kattamaan lyhyt primäärivoiman menetys.Mutta miksi tallennat RTC: n, kun poistat puhelimen akkua väliaikaisesti?Tartu vain verkkoaikaan, kun akku asetetaan takaisin.
@MSalters, mutta entä jos poistat akun, kun olet alueen ulkopuolella?
@DmitryGrigoryev Joo, olen vetänyt muutaman iPhonen erilleen enkä ole koskaan huomannut mitään ylimääräisiä paristoja jne. Piirilevyssä.Olisiko jompikumpi näistä varavirtalähteistä tarpeeksi vahva toimimaan laitteen lisäominaisuuksilla?Erityisesti solutornitiedonsiirtoon?Tällä voi olla mielenkiintoisia vaikutuksia.
Älypuhelimet käyttävät yleensä vain ensisijaista akkua, eivätkä ole koskaan sammuksissa.Jos poistat akun (jota et tietenkään voi tehdä iPhonessa), menettää aikaa peittoalueen ulkopuolella.Solutorniyhteys vaatii melko paljon virtaa ja huomattavan kokoisen akun tai kondensaattorin.
@pjc50 Ne voidaan poistaa.Niitä ei ole juotettu tai mitään.Mutta kyllä, ymmärrän mitä tarkoitat.
@PaŭloEbermann: Sitten menetät RTC: n, kunnes saat jälleen kattavuuden.Se on kohtuullinen kompromissi.Katso kuvaa;että ultrakorkki on iso (matkapuhelimen standardien mukaan).Se on myös vähän tyyris.
Esimerkiksi @MSalters SIM-kortin poisto.Harkitse myös muita kuin verkkoon kytkettyjä laitteita, jotka käyttävät samanlaista laitteistoa, kuten iPodit ja iPadit.
Philippe
2015-10-02 20:36:39 UTC
view on stackexchange narkive permalink

Vaikka muut vastaukset ovat varmasti totta: elektroniset laitteet eivät voi seurata aikaa ilman virtalähdettä, on muitakin näkökohtia, jotka voivat antaa illuusion seurannasta aika:

  • liitetyt laitteet pyytävät ajan synkronointia heti, kun ne muodostavat yhteyden: tietokone saa sen yleensä Internetistä NTP: n (verkon aikaprotokolla) avulla, GSM-laitteet voivat saada sen myös paikallisesta solusta torni.
  • on olemassa useita palveluita, jotka lähettävät aikaa ilman aaltojen yli: GPS on vain maailmanlaajuinen lähetysjärjestelmä, jonka aika on uskomattoman tarkka. on AM-radioasemia, joiden ainoa tarkoitus on lähettää nykyinen aika
  • lopuksi jotkut pienemmät järjestelmät (mikro-ohjaimet ja sulautetut järjestelmät) eivät todellakaan tarvitse tarkkaa aikaa, vain taata, että aika kulkee aina samaan suuntaan. He tallentavat aikaleimansa silloin tällöin pysyvälle muistialueelle ja aloittavat uudelleen viimeisestä tiedossa olevasta ajastaan ​​seuraavalla käynnistyksellä.

NTP määritetään RFC 5905: n avulla

Yhden lähettimen radiokello

Ei ole hyvä kirjoittaa "yllä olevia vastauksia", koska järjestys voi muuttua, kun ihmiset äänestävät niistä.Vastauksesi on tällä hetkellä uusin, mutta ei enää viimeinen vastaus sivulla.
Käytännön esimerkkinä ensimmäisestä: Juuri Raspberry Pi tekee.
user94592
2015-10-02 18:47:19 UTC
view on stackexchange narkive permalink

Ilman virtalähdettä elektroninen laite ei voi seurata aikaa. Paristot ovat virtalähteitä, joten niiden ei voida ajatella pystyvän pitämään aikaa ilman virtaa.

On toinenkin strategia, joka ei seuraa aikaa. Kun synkronoit laitteesi laitteen tietokoneella olevan ajan kanssa, synkronoidaan.

Tai GPS: stä tai puhelinverkosta.
Tai mikä tahansa muu lähde.
@LightnessRacesinOrbit kuten käyttäjä
vsz
2015-10-04 23:58:14 UTC
view on stackexchange narkive permalink

Tietokoneen emolevyn ison tyhjän akun lisäksi on toinen laite, jota muut vastaukset eivät mainitse: RTC (reaaliaikainen kello).

Jotkut mikro-ohjaimet niillä on sellainen ominaisuus, että sirussa on sisäinen akku, joka voi pitää aikaa vuosikymmenien ajan ilman ulkoista virtaa.

Voitteko sisällyttää joitain yksityiskohtia mikro-ohjaimista, joissa on sisäinen akku?Monilla on nastat erilliselle ulkoiselle lähteelle (esim. Superkorkki tai akku), mutta en ole koskaan nähnyt sellaista, jossa akku olisi "sirun sisällä".
http://www.st.com/web/catalog/sense_power/FM151/CL1410/SC403/PF147883?sc=internet/analog/product/147883.jsp


Tämä Q & A käännettiin automaattisesti englanniksi.Alkuperäinen sisältö on saatavilla stackexchange-palvelussa, jota kiitämme cc by-sa 3.0-lisenssistä, jolla sitä jaetaan.
Loading...